Fire Protection Engineer 5 -PE required
Primary Purpose
The fire protection engineer is responsible for reviewing and evaluating the facility and equipment to determine the appropriate fire protection requirements. Projects supported by the group are primarily Power Plants, Oil and Gas processing facilities, Water Treatment Plants and Data Center facilities.
Principal Duties and Responsibilities
• Understand and apply state and local codes and standards. (i.e.: IBC, IFC, NFPA, etc.…)
• Proactively manage and communicate fire protection requirements to both internal and external clients on assigned projects.
• Generate: Code and hazard analysis review documents, detailed fire protection specifications, piping and instrument diagrams, hydraulic calculations.
• Review detailed sprinkler and alarm drawings/calculations for accuracy and compliance with codes.
• Communications with city and local official and apply for city variance where needed.
• Independently apply knowledge and maintain a culture that supports the implementation of quality.
• Ensure compliance with company procedures and policies. Maintain a culture of safety.
Minimum Qualifications
Minimum of 8 years’ experience performing fire protection engineering related duties. Registration: The candidate must have passed the Fundamentals of Engineering exam and be in active pursuit of or already have a Professional Engineer registration in Fire Protection or Mechanical engineering.
Required Qualifications
Professional Engineer (PE), experienced or familiar with Power Plants, Oil and Gas processing facility, Water treatment facility or Data Centers. Strong communications skills, Drive for results, Schedule and priority aware, Planning, Conflict management, Informing, Listening, and Capable of dealing with Ambiguity, Customer Focus. Advanced knowledge of engineering design principles and applicable design guides and standards. Intermediate knowledge of company quality program. Intermediate knowledge of construction & constructability practices & principles. Intermediate knowledge of procurement & contract administration.
Education:
Requires a bachelor's or master’s degree in Fire Protection, Mechanical or Electrical engineering from an ABET accredited program in the USA.
PE License is Required
